cups


I have great problems with cups and my usb printer.

I have installed cups from both the debian packages, then i purged it and i
reinstalled everything from source ( with esp ghostscript too ).

To use the printer, i wrote as root from the CLI:

lpadmin -p prova -E -v usb:/dev/usb/lp0 -P /usr/share/cups/model/Epson/Epson-Stylus_C42UX-gimp-print.ppd

And tried also with the web interface ( http://localhost:631 ).

But when i try to print something, i obtain the following message ( from the
jobs section of the web interface AFAIR ):

Admin

Error:

client-error-not-possible

And in fact the printer doesn't work @ all .

It's an epson c42ux, and according to linux printing it should work perfectly (
and a friend of mine use it with mandrake without troubles )

The usb manager is on and i can see the printer with usbview.
